The Unveiling of Season Five
Fans of ‘True Detective’ were not left hanging for long after the arctic mystery starring Jodie Foster and Kali Reis captured audiences worldwide. The announcement of a fifth season set in Jamaica Bay, New York, quickly followed. This upcoming season, already generating buzz, hints at Nicolas Cage possibly leading the cast. Matthew McConaughey, who immortalized the character Rust Cohle, expressed excitement about this potential casting choice, praising Cage’s acting skills and expressing interest in seeing him in the ‘True Detective’ universe.

Could Rust Cohle Return?
At the premiere of his latest movie, ‘The Lost Bus,’ at the Toronto Film Festival, McConaughey hinted at the possibility of reprising his role as the beloved nihilistic detective, Rust Cohle. He set a specific yet logical condition for his return: the script must match the brilliance of the first season. McConaughey reminisced about the unique freedom he felt delivering Cohle’s intense monologues, which resonated deeply with him and the audience.
